Does DNN support sending email via M365 without resorting to legacy username/password authentication? I currently have sites configured to use Gmail SMTP with a username/password. In order to use this legacy authentication method, you need to configure Gmail to "allow less secure applications", etc.
Is Oauth / App registrations possible to send email, or is SMTP the only way wtih DNN?

I have been using SMTP with GMail, but am really asking if a more modern way of sending email is supported by DNN. Legacy username/password connections are being phased-out (security risk), and email providers are stopping authentications via this mechanism.
Does DNN have any options other than basic username/passwords and SMTP to send email?
Yes, this is an urgent issue and needs a solution asap. It is not just outbound traffic but also modules that use POP to collect mail from POP3 servers at O365.
There seems to be a solution in Mailkit microsoft graph api - How do I connect to Exchange Online using OAuth 2.0 in MailKit? - Stack Overflow
